Government chemist tampered with 40,000 cases, locking countless innocent Americans in prison
"Hundreds of 'convicts' and defendents have already been released, and there are potentially thousands more waiting to be set free. Dookhan used her position to forge results for nearly a decade. 'I don’t think anyone ever perceived that one person was capable of causing this much chaos,' said Norfolk County District Attorney Michael Morrissey."
Archie Comics co-CEO accused of gender discrimination by male employees
"Nancy Silberkleit is accused by her male employees of gender discrimination such as referring to them as 'penis' instead of by name, but Silberkleit contends that the case should be tossed out because white males are not 'a protected class'."
Student Arrested for Burping During Class
"A 13-year-old student in Albuquerque, N.M., was allegedly arrested for burping during class. According to his lawsuit, after he 'burped audibly' his teacher called the school resource officer, who in turn called the authorities to have him arrested for 'interfering with public education.'"
